Instructions

  1. Prepare the crust: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C). In a medium b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s, granulated sugar, melted butter, and lemon zest. Mix thoroughly until the mixture resembles wet sand.
  2. Press crust into pan: Firmly press the mixture into the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an, making an even layer. Use the base of a glass for an even and compact crust surface. Bake for 10 minutes, then remove and allow to cool while preparing the filling.
  3. Make the filling: Using a stand mixer or electric hand mixer, beat the softened cream cheese on medium speed until smooth and fluffy, about 3 minutes. Gradually add sugar and continue mixing until incorporated and silky.
  4. Add eggs one at a time: Beat in the eggs slowly, combining thoroughly after each addition. Avoid overmixing to prevent excess air, which can cause cracking.
  5. Incorporate sour cream, lemon, and vanilla: Blend in the sour cream, lemon juice, lemon zest, and vanilla extract until the batter is velvety and uniform, with a gentle citrus aroma.
  6. Fold in blueberries: gently fold fresh blueberries into the batter to prevent them from bursting and coloring the batter too much.
  7. Pour and bake: Pour the filling over the cooled crust. To avoid cracks, place a shallow tray of water in the oven for moisture (water bath method), or bake on a middle rack. Bake for 60 minutes,checking after 50 minutes – the edges should be set but the center slightly jiggly.
  8. Cool and chill: Turn off the oven and leave the cheesecake inside with the door slightly open for 1 hour to prevent sudden cooling. Remove and chill in the refrigerator for at least 6 hours or overnight for best texture and flavor fusion.
  9. Decorate and serve: Just before serving,top with extra fresh blueberries,a light dusting of powdered sugar,and thin lemon slices or candied peels for an irresistible presentation.

Tips for Success: Mastering the Lemon Blueberry Cheesecake

  • Ingredient temperature matters. Ensure cream cheese and eggs are at room temperature to create a smooth, lump-free batter.
  • Use fresh blueberries. Frozen berries release too much liquid and may turn the filling a purple tint.
  • Maintain balance. The focus keyword-Zesty Bliss-embodies the perfect harmony of tangy lemon and sweet berries; adjust lemon juice carefully to keep the cheesecake fresh and lively, not overpowering.
  • Avoid overbaking. Cheesecake should retain a slight wobble in the center when you pull it from the oven.
  • Crack prevention: Beat eggs gently and bake with moisture to maintain cheesecake’s flawless surface.
  • Make ahead: Cheesecake tastes even better the next day, allowing flavors to meld beautifully.

Q3: How can I ensure my cheesecake filling is smooth and creamy without cracks?
A3: For a velvety texture,use full-fat cream cheese at room temperature and beat it gently to avoid incorporating too much air. Bake the cheesecake slowly in a water bath to maintain moisture and prevent cracking. let it cool gradually before refrigerating overnight to set perfectly.

Q4: Should I use fresh or frozen blueberries for the best flavor?
A4: Fresh blueberries are ideal for topping and swirling into the batter-they bring a natural sweetness and vibrant color. If you use frozen, be sure to thaw and drain them well to avoid excess moisture that can affect the cheesecake’s texture.

Q9: Are there any tips to make this cheesecake lighter yet still indulgent?
A9: to achieve a lighter feel, you can substitute part of the cream cheese with mascarpone or a combination of cream cheese and Greek yogurt-but keep in mind this may slightly alter texture and tanginess. Whipping the filling carefully and avoiding overbaking will also contribute to a silkier, less dense result.

Q10: What’s the best way to serve and store leftover Lemon Blueberry Cheesecake?
A10: Serve chilled for the creamiest experience, preferably on a flat, decorative plate to showcase its layers and swirls. Store leftovers tightly covered in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. For longer storage, cheesecake freezes well-wrap it securely, freeze, and thaw overnight before enjoying.
